Scan 2D Voucher

An illustrative guide to using the Voucher Scanning feature

Overview

The 2D voucher scanning feature supports voucher scanning for Beneficiary Registration, Service Delivery and Bed Net verification use cases.

Key Features

  • Enables actors to execute the registration and delivery process efficiently through the use of scanners.

  • Code scanning capability provides a better user experience by auto-populating the data, thus reducing the time and effort.

  • Allows manual entry of codes to ensure maximum data collection, with defined validations.

  • Prevents duplication of records and monitors resources by linking beneficiaries to their respective codes and reusing them while registering a new beneficiary or distributing resources. One can also monitor the quantity of stock distributed by scanning the code available on the stock.

  • Allows multiple scanning of resources at once.

User Roles

User Role
Scope of Action
Role Description

Registrars/Distributors

  • Scan and link vouchers to households during registration

  • Enter the voucher code manually

  • Scan and retrieve household details to deliver intervention

  • Scan the resource code during delivery

Provide direct healthcare services, communicate SBCC information, and support to communities. Usually operate in teams and within a specified boundary.

Warehouse Managers

  • Scan the stock resource cards while receiving (Can be used for other transactions but is not preferred)

  • Scan multiple resources at once.

  • Enter the code manually

A warehouse manager is responsible to manage the stock and record all the transactions that take place within the assigned warehouse/facility.

Track Delivery Resource

While delivering any resource to the beneficiary, the user must scan the code provided on the resource package.

To track a delivery resource -

  • Scan the code available on the resource package.

Note: The user can perform multiple scans at a time, but the number must not exceed the value provided by the user in the “Quantity Distributed” field.

  • The scanner screen has an expandable card that provides the list of resources scanned. The card displays the count of resources scanned along with the identification number for each scanned resource.

  • In case one is unable to scan, the user can enter the codes manually, but after every code, they have to click on the Enter Beneficiary Code again and repeat the process.

  • Click on the Delete button to remove any resource.

  • Click on the Submit button to navigate back to the Deliver Intervention screen.

  • The toast message for a successful scan is displayed on the screen.
